GOLD OIL, the London-based oil exploration company focused on the South American and Caribbean region, announces that in late December 2005, the Company received an Operator Certificate from PeruPetro that allows the Company to carry out seismic, drilling and development operations in Northwest Peru.
The Promotion Licence signed with PeruPetro on October 15, 2004 with PeruPetro for Block XI (now renamed Block XXI) onshore Sechura Basin has been converted to an Exploration and Production Licence. The Licence now goes to the Ministry of Energy and Mines for approval, which could be forthcoming anytime between February and May of this year 2006.
The terms of the E&P Licence commit the Company to either shoot 120 km of 2D seismic or drill a well in the first period of five over a seven year term. The remaining four periods require the Company to either drill a well or drop the acreage. The Licence is for a term of 30 years for oil and 40 years for gas, with a minimum royalty of 5% on wellhead production for the first 5000bopd (30 MMscfd for gas) rising to 20% if and when production reaches 100,000 bopd (600 MMscfd for gas).

Times Article:
Gold Oil is valued in the market at about �15m. That is so small that almost any good news must have a big impact on the share price.
What are the chances of that happening? Run by a former Burmah Oil director, Mike Burchell, Gold Oil will drill the first in a series of wells in the Sechura Basin in April. There will be surprise if it does not find gas, as another company, Olympic, has done just that in a similar formation nearby.
The secondary target, later in the year, will be oil, I gather. A couple of months ago, Petro Tech made a big oil find offshore in the Sechura Basin. The theory is the oil may have migrated up into Gold Oil�s block. Don�t ask me to explain the geology because I don�t speak Palaeozoic. But a decent oil find here would be a company-maker.
Gold Oil has enough cash to fund this year�s drilling programme. And it already has a deal in place to sell its gas to Mann Ferrostaal, a German company that is building an ammonia plant nearby. Getting all that for �15m seemed a bargain to me. But Gold Oil still has to find its gas.

FOR IMMEDIATE
RELEASE
7am 30th May 2008
GOLD OIL plc ("Gold" or "the Company")

TRADING UPDATE

Azar, Onshore Colombia

The workover was planned to start in early April, but due to some
serious flooding in the area the rig could not get access to the
site. The flooding has now subsided and the rig entered the site on
the weekend of the 25th May with the well opened on the 26th May. The
delay will not cost the Company anything as its costs are carried by
the other partners and the Company looks forward to updating
shareholders shortly.

Nancy, Burdine and Maxine Oil Fields, Onshore Colombia

The geological report prepared for the field was very encouraging and
the Company has now commissioned an Independent Petroleum Engineers
report on the fields to be prepared by a Houston based company. The
report should be ready by July in time for the annual report. report
with a view to establishing increased reserves.

The Nancy 1 well continues to perform well with production averaging
432 bopd for the month of April (some 46 bopd higher than the last
month). A wireline intervention is expected soon to run a pressure
survey.

We are awaiting the environmental permit for the 5 Burdine workover
wells and are taking steps to accelerate the approval process.

Rosa Blanca, Onshore Colombia

The land has been purchased, access rights agreed, the well design
completed, equipment ordered and the contract for a drilling rig
placed. We await the environmental permit to proceed with the
project. Gold Oil is fully carried by a partner for the initial well.


Block XXI, Onshore Peru

All the approvals necessary to spud this exploration well have been
obtained. The land purchase was signed on the 27th May. The rig
contract was signed on the same day with Petrex S.A. (a subsidiary of
ENI) and the well is expected to spud sometime between the 25th June
and mid August. The rig is currently being used by a company close by
for a two well programme. If their programme is successful then the
rig will be delayed for their second well, but if unsuccessful the
rig will be available after their first well.

Z34, Offshore Peru

The Environmental Permit is still in the Ministry of Energy and
Mines. The first round of questions on the application have been
received and the Company has responded. We are now awaiting the
second (and final) set of questions on the application.

The tender for the seismic survey (jointly with Vamex who have a
block to the north) is ready to go out, but is being held back until
a clearer view on the timing of the environmental approval is more
certain.

ENDS
